GAME NOTES | 11.25.23

GAME NOTES | 11.25.23

BCIHL Staff

Logan Lake enters Saturday’s game with their first two points in program history.

Friday’s action saw the Logan Lake Miners down the first-place UVic Vikes by a score of 4-3, ending the Vikes’ six-game winning streak in the process. Goaltender Matthew Ens held the Miners into the game until the very end, stopping 64 of 67 shots he faced. Logan Lake’s next challenge will be no easier as they head to the Nanaimo Ice Centre to face the VIU Mariners.

VIU’s last matchup against the Miners ended in dominant fashion, with the Mariners walking away with a 10-2 win in Logan Lake. The Mariners are looking to get back in the win column after falling to the Okanagan Lakers last weekend to finish their road trip with a 1-1-0 record. VIU’s current 5-3-0 record has them in third place behind Okanagan, but only one point ahead of the SFU Red Leafs who defeated the Lakers 4-3 on Friday. Forwards Ethan Jones and Logan Kurki lead the league in points with 22 and 21 in 8 games each, and the team will look to them again to have a strong performance.
